概括
3CC方法提供比标准CCSDT和CCSDT模型更准确的计算热化学. 这种方法为高精度的电子结构计算提供了具有成本效益的替代方案.

背景情况:
- 合集群 (CC) 模型对于准确的电子结构计算至关重要.
- 大约包括3体集群已经显示出改善CC模型性能的希望.
- 标准的CCSDT模型虽然准确,但在计算上可能很昂贵.
研究的目的:
- 综合评估计算热化学的三体合集群 (3CC) 方法的性能.
- 为了评估3CC的准确性与HEAT框架内的高级参考 (CCSDTQ) 相比.
- 为了研究3CC作为一个潜在的后CCSD (T) 方法.
主要方法:
- 实施了一种新的自旋集成3CC方法,适用于封闭和开放系统.
- 开发了一种自动化工具链,用于导出,优化和评估在多体电子结构中的运算子代数.
- 使用双ζ基数组进行了计算,并推算到完整的基数组极限.
主要成果:
- 在使用双ζ基数组时,3CC方法在电子和原子化能量方面的平均绝对误差明显低于CCSDT和CCSDT.
- 在完整的基础设置极限中,3CC原子化能量与CCSD相比显示出显著的误差减少.
- 3CC方法在CBS极限中对原子化能产生了0.52kJ/mol的平均绝对误差,超过了CCSD (T) (1.07kJ/mol).
结论:
- 3CC方法是CCSD后热化学应用的可行和准确的候选者.
- 3CC为一般电子结构计算提供了比CCSDT更准确和更具成本效益的替代方案.
- 开发的自动化工具链有助于将3CC应用于各种化学系统.

Crystal Field Theory
To explain the observed behavior of transition metal complexes (such as colors), a model involving electrostatic interactions between the electrons from the ligands and the electrons in the unhybridized d orbitals of the central metal atom has been developed. This electrostatic model is crystal field theory (CFT). It helps to understand, interpret, and predict the colors, magnetic behavior, and some structures of coordination compounds of transition metals.

Tetrahedral Complexes
Crystal field theory (CFT) is applicable to molecules in geometries other than octahedral. In octahedral complexes, the lobes of the dx2−y2 and dz2 orbitals point directly at the ligands. For tetrahedral complexes, the d orbitals remain in place, but with only four ligands located between the axes. None of the orbitals points directly at the tetrahedral ligands.
